To Compensate Probes
Perform this adjustment to match the characteristics of the probe and the channel
input. This should be performed whenever attaching a probe to any input channel
the first time.
1. From CH1 menu, set the Probe attenuation to 10X (press CH1Probe10X).
Set the switch to 10X on the probe and connect it to CH1 of the oscilloscope.
When using the probe hook-tip, inserting the tip onto the probe firmly to ensure
a proper connection.
Attach the probe tip to the Probe compensator connector and the reference lead
to the ground pin, Select CH1, and then press AUTO.
2. Check the shape of the displayed waveform.

3. If necessary, use a non-metallic tool to adjust the trimmer capacitor of the probe
for the flattest square wave being displayed on the oscilloscope.
4. Repeat if necessary.
WARNNING: To avoid electric shock while using the probe, be sure the
perfection of the insulated cable, and do not touch the metallic portions of
the probe head while it is connected with a voltage source.
